Our cruise will be docking on a Saturday and not leaving until Monday. I have been reading up on Bermuda in some travel books that I bought and it looks like everythings closes up on Sundays. We will be docked the whole day that day as well as that is our anniversary. What kinds of things will be available? Am I reading things wrong?

The majority of the stores in Hamilton will be closed. That's not the case at the Dockyards.

Not sure what you are interested in. As mentioned most things in Hamilton are closed but I was just there and notice some retail are opened on Sundays. Most tourist related things are opened. The Royal Naval Dockyard has lots happening and everything is opened. There is Calypso Sundays and Taste of Bermuda, at the Cooperage Atrium. No, Hamilton and St. George are pretty well closed down on Sundays. We were there last Sunday and ended up staying in the Dockyard all day. However, you might book a tour for Sunday and save the shopping for the other days?
